POLAR BEAR QUEST

'The MV Stockholm is a terrific little ship and the Captain and crew were all fantastic. We managed to see eight polar bears on very close proximity together with a beach full of walruses, many seals and thousands of birds. We also managed to set foot on the pack ice which was an incredible experience as it breaks up with great regularity and moves at tremendous speed with the wind and tide.'
